China-based white-box tablet makers are likely to cash in on Apple's planned launch of a 12.9-inch iPad to deliver similar-sized tablets to reignite shipments of white-box tablets, which have seen sluggish demand, according to sources at Taiwan-based IC suppliers.

The release of the 12.9-inch iPad coupled with seasonal effects is likely to bring an uptick in demand for tablets in the second half of 2015, indicated the sources.

To meet the emerging trend, white-box makers have begun rolling out tablets in the 10-15 inch segment to test the market, said the sources, adding that the white-box tablet suppliers have asked Taiwan-based touch controller IC makers, including ITE Tech, Silicon Integrated Systems (SiS) and ILi Technology (Ilitek) to provide related solutions supporting 10-15 touch displays.

Taiwan-based touchscreen controller IC suppliers may receive more windfall orders from the white-box sector in China in the third quarter when white-box makers begin to ramp up shipments of large-size iPad-like tablets, commented the sources.
